Durban – Kranstal-based boutique hotel The Lazy Moose has secured second place in two top award categories, further strengthening the KZN South Coast’s reputation as a premier tourist destination.

The Lazy Moose has won second place in the “Best Boutique Hotel'' and “Green Initiatives'' categories at the 5th Durban Tourism Business Awards.

Organized by Durban Tourism, the awards celebrate excellence, innovation and resilience in the tourism sector.

This year's event attracted a record number of entries, highlighting the increasing competitiveness and quality of tourism services across the region.

Owner Luke Murgatroyd said: “We are extremely proud and honored to have received this recognition at the Durban Tourism Business Awards.”

“More than 400 companies applied for nominations, so just being recognized is a huge accomplishment.”

Mr Murgatroyd added: “As a proud 4-star rated boutique hotel, our goal has always been to provide a 5-star guest experience through superior service, attention to detail and genuine hospitality.

“These awards reinforce our commitment to providing a memorable experience for every guest who visits The Lazy Moose.”

Winter is traditionally considered one of the best seasons to explore KZN's south coast, and The Lazy Moose's recognition comes at an ideal time for the region.

The mild temperatures create an ideal environment for outdoor activities, and the world-famous Sardine Run currently attracts many tourists.

Looking ahead, The Lazy Moose is exploring opportunities to expand in response to the growing demand for accommodation and hospitality services.

“We are excited about the future,” Murgatroyd said.

“As demand increases, we are considering plans to add additional rooms to allow us to welcome more guests while maintaining the high standards that are synonymous with The Lazy Moose.

“We would also like to thank our guests, staff, suppliers and community for their continued support. These awards belong to all of you as much as they do to us.”
